You're on the right track here, but opiates and alcohol also create a lingering hell for the sufferer called PAWS. The longer a person abuses a substance, the longer PAWS lasts. It is not uncommon for PAWS to last a year or more.

To be successful, a person has to somehow manage & deal with PAWS, while also facing life, and the deeper causes of their addiction. This is why I am an advocate of recovery that includes bupenorphrine. It allows a person who has the right motivations the space to recover.
